#ef9458 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ef9458 is composed of 93.7% red, 58%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.1% magenta, 63.2%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 23.8 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 64.1%. #ef9458 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#df2900.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

● #ef9458 color description : Soft orange.
#ef9458 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ef9458 has RGB values of R:239, G:148,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.63,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15701080.
